ubuntu20.04安装MySQL8、MySQL服务管理、mysql8卸载

ubuntu20.04安装MySQL8

#更新源
sudo apt-get update
#安装
sudo apt-get install mysql-server

MySQL服务管理

# 查看服务状态
sudo service mysql status
# 启动服务
sudo service mysql start
# 停止服务
sudo service mysql stop
# 重启服务
sudo service mysql restart

登录

查看密码使用这条查看:
sudo cat /etc/mysql/debian.cnf


-- 之后把你的密码复制下拉

使用默认账户登录

mysql -u debian-sys-maint -p

或直接进入mysql
	sudo mysql

创建新用户

因为尝试修改了root账户的密码似乎不起作用,于是创建一个新的账户来作为日常使用
新建账户
新建一个root用户,密码为root

create user 'root'@'%' identified by 'root';

授权

G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' WITH GRANT OPTION;
FLUSH PRIVILEGES;

重置密码

重置root账户密码为password

SET PASSWORD FOR root@'localhost' = PASSWORD('password');

mysql8卸载

#查看是否安装mysql
mysql --version
#若结果显示类似于:mysql  Ver 8.0.34-0ubuntu0.20.04.1 for Linux on x86_64 ((Ubuntu))。表示你的系统安装过,先卸载

#先暂停服务
sudo systemctl stop mysql

#卸载
sudo apt remove --purge mysql-server mysql-client mysql-common mysql-server-core-* mysql-client-core-*

#删除相关文件
sudo rm -rf /etc/mysql /var/lib/mysql /var/log/mysql

#清除残留文件
sudo apt autoremove

sudo apt autoclean

#删除mysql用户和用户组
sudo deluser mysql
sudo delgroup mysql
sudo groupdel mysql


#查看是否删除成功
mysql --version
#结果显示找不到mysql服务表示卸载成功


你可能感兴趣的:(mysql,mysql8,ubuntu20.04)